Anambra teaching hospital to partner NYSC on medical treatments

Chief Medical Director (CMD), Chukwuemeka Odumegwu Ojukwu University Teaching Hospital (COOUTH) Amaku- Awka, Dr Joe Akabuike has guaranteed prompt and sufficient treatment of all corps members conveyed to the hospital.
He gave the assurance today during a courtesy visit on him by the Anambra State NYSC Coordinator, Mrs Yetunde Baderinwa and her team at his office. He said that the Teaching Hospital will improve on the already existing cordial relationship through rendering prompt and adequate treatment even before payment.
Akabuike further said that the hospital is poise to collaborate with the scheme for a better and more rewarding partnerships.
“We are prepared to partner the scheme in the state in the quarterly Health Initiative for Rural Dwellers HIRD and also to sensitize corps members on issues bordering on health at the orientation camp,” he said.
Earlier in her speech, Mrs Yetunde Baderinwa said that the essence of the visit, besides familiarizing with the CMD was to solicit the treatment of corps members, who are on the National Health Insurance Scheme NHIS, pending the time of the payment.
She expressed gratitude to the CMD and his team for the cooperation with the scheme in the time of her predecessors and requested that a similar cordial relationship be extended to her and the scheme.
